WhereTo is a business travel startup from San Francisco that evolved into an agile development and design studio within the Flight Centre family. We build travel solutions used by some of the largest companies on the planet - we have just one goal: making business travel better for everybody.

WhereTo provides an AI-powered travel platform for corporate travel. Their platform uses machine learning algorithms to recommend personalized travel options based on a traveler's preferences, company policies, and budget. WhereTo's technology also allows for real-time travel tracking, reporting, and cost analysis, enabling companies to optimize their travel programs and reduce costs.
